Lot n° 38
A Meissen yellow-ground teapot and cover, circa 1745 Reserved on each side with a shaped quatrelobe panel painted in purple camaieu with peasants and buildings in landscapes, the cover with two similar vignettes, the animal spout and finial embellished in gilding, the wishbone handle in purple and gilding, 9.5cm high, crossed swords mark in underglaze-blue, impressed 1 inside footrim (2)
